Abstract

This paper is to present a design method for a PIFA antenna, which can be used to cover the resonant frequency range both of IEEE 802.11a standard and IEEE 802.1 lb/g standard individually. Especially, The band of 802.11a is almost covered fully as a wideband, instead of only individual narrow bands. This PIFA antenna is based on the traditional concept of transmission line antenna. Physically, it is a double-sided PIFA antenna with different width at some parts of its horizontal section. Both of simulated and measured results are presented.
